OF 1" + UNIT STATIC PRESSURE <br />TOTAL HEIGHT = X+Y+(1-1/2'xPIPE 4) <br />CONDENSATE DRAIN TRAP DETAIL <br />NOT TO SCALE <br />NGS: <br />SUPPORT DUCTWORK TO PREVENT FOR RATED CEILI <br />LING <br />BALANCING DIFFUSER �, <br />DAMPER Cep SUPPLY DUCT <br />(RECTANGULAR OR ROUND) <br />FLEXIBLE DUCTS SWILL BE CONFIGURED AND SUPPORTED SO AS TO PREVENT THE USE OF EXCESS DUCT MATERIAL, <br />PREVENT DUCT DISLOCATION OR DAMAGE, AND PREVENT CONSTRICTION OF THE DUCT BELOW THE RATED DUCT DIAMETER IN <br />ACCORDANCE WITH THE FOLLOWING REQUIREMENTS: <br />1. DUCTS SHALL BE INSTALLED FULLY EXTENDED. THE TOTAL EXTENDED LENGTH OF DUCT MATERIAL SHALL NOT EXCEED 5 <br />PERCENT OF THE MINIMUM REQUIRED LENGTH FOR THAT RUN. <br />2. BENDS SWILL MAINTAIN A CENTER LINE RADIUS OF NOT LESS THAN ONE DUCT DIAMETER. <br />3. TERMINAL DEVICES SHALL BE SUPPORTED INDEPENDENTLY OF THE FLEXIBLE DUCT. <br />4. HORIZONTAL DUCT SHALL BE SUPPORTED AT INTERVALS NOT GREATER THAN 5 FEET (1524 MM). DUCT SAG BETWEEN <br />SUPPORTS SHALL NOT EXCEED 1/2 INCH PER FOOT OF LENGTH. SUPPORTS SHALL BE PROVIDED WITHIN 6 INCHES (152 <br />MM) OF INTERMEDIATE FITTINGS AND BETWEEN INTERMEDIATE FITTINGS AND BENDS. CEILING JOISTS AND RIGID DUCT OR <br />EQUIPMENT MAY BE CONSIDERED TO BE SUPPORTS. <br />5. VERTICAL DUCT SHALL BE STABILIZED WITH SUPPORT STRAPS AT INTERVALS NOT GREATER THAN 6 FEET (1829 MM). <br />6. HANGERS, SADDLES AND OTHER SUPPORTS SHALL MEET THE DUCT MANUFACTURER'S RECOMMENDATIONS AND SHALL BE <br />OF SUFFICIENT WIDTH TO PREVENT RESTRICTION OF THE INTERNAL DUCT DIAMETER. IN NO CASE SHALL THE MATERIAL <br />SUPPORTING FLEXIBLE DUCT THAT IS IN DIRECT CONTACT WITH IT BE LESS THAN 11/2 INCHES (38 MM) WIDE. <br />SUPPLY AIR TERMINAL DETAIL <br />NOT TO SCALE <br />RESTRICTIONS IN AIRFLOW CEILI <br />CEILING <br />PIPE INSULATION <br />WRAP WITH FOAM GIT.R -§N <br />INSULATION 1.1-1I INSULATION <br />FLOOR SLAB OR FIRE SLEEVE <br />AAI <br />NOTES w <br />1.
